Exploring The Benefits Of Additive Manufacturing

Additive manufacturing, also known as 3D printing, is revolutionizing the manufacturing industry This innovative technology involves building objects layer by layer using materials such as plastics, metals, and ceramics Additive manufacturing has become increasingly popular due to its ability to create complex and custom parts with minimal waste In this article, we will explore the numerous benefits of additive manufacturing and how it is changing the way products are designed and produced.

One of the key advantages of additive manufacturing is its ability to create intricate and complex geometries that are difficult or impossible to produce with traditional manufacturing methods This opens up new possibilities in design and allows engineers to create lighter, stronger, and more efficient parts With additive manufacturing, designers are no longer limited by the constraints of traditional manufacturing processes, making it easier to experiment with new shapes and structures.

Additionally, additive manufacturing requires minimal tooling and setup compared to traditional manufacturing methods This means that companies can reduce lead times and production costs, making it a cost-effective solution for small-scale production runs and rapid prototyping Additive manufacturing also allows for on-demand production, eliminating the need for large inventories and reducing the risk of obsolete parts.

Furthermore, additive manufacturing is a more sustainable option compared to traditional manufacturing methods Since it produces less waste and uses only the necessary amount of materials, it is more environmentally friendly Additionally, additive manufacturing enables designers to optimize part designs for material usage, further reducing waste and energy consumption As sustainability becomes a growing concern for many industries, additive manufacturing offers a solution that aligns with environmental goals.

Another benefit of additive manufacturing is the ability to create custom, one-of-a-kind parts quickly and efficiently This is particularly valuable in industries such as healthcare and aerospace, where personalized parts are often required Additive manufacturing allows for rapid customization without the need for expensive tooling or molds, making it easier to produce bespoke products for individual patients or specific applications.

Traditional manufacturing methods often require costly retooling or remanufacturing to make changes to a part design With additive manufacturing, designers can quickly make adjustments to a digital model and produce a new part within hours This flexibility and agility are invaluable in industries where speed to market is critical.

In addition to its benefits in prototyping and low-volume production, additive manufacturing is also being used for mass production Advances in technology have made it possible to produce large quantities of parts quickly and cost-effectively This has opened up new opportunities for industries such as automotive, consumer goods, and electronics to use additive manufacturing for high-volume production By combining the benefits of additive manufacturing with traditional manufacturing methods, companies can achieve greater efficiency and flexibility in their production processes.
